The New Orleans Pelicans have lost their fair share of winnable games on the road this month, a trend that cannot continue if they hope to make a run at the playoffs in the rugged Western Conference. Newly minted All-Star starter Anthony Davis made sure they didn't let another one slip away against the league's worst team. Davis had 21 points and 12 rebounds to help the Pelicans avoid what would have been another ugly road loss with a 92-84 victory over the Minnesota Timberwolves on Friday night.
